Items We Do Not Move
For safety, legal and insurance reasons, some items are excluded. These typically include:
- Hazardous materials (fuel, gas bottles, paint thinners, chemicals)
- Illegal items or anything not legally in your possession
- Live animals (including pets – please use a specialist pet transporter)
- High-value jewellery, cash or important personal documents – these are best kept with you
- Very large industrial machinery or items requiring specialist lifting equipment
If you are unsure about a particular item, simply ask when you enquire and we will advise.

Our Step-by-Step Removals Process
1. Enquiry & Quote
You contact us with the basic details of your move: where from, where to, approximate date, property size and any special items. We provide a clear, no-obligation quote based on the volume of goods, access and distance.
2. Survey (Virtual or Onsite)
For anything more than a very small move, we recommend a short survey. This can be virtual (video call and photos) or an onsite visit in Colliers Wood. The survey allows us to confirm volumes, note access issues and identify any items needing extra care or dismantling.
3. Packing & Preparation
We can offer two main options:
- Packing service – our trained team packs your belongings using quality materials, clearly labelling boxes by room.
- Owner-packed – you pack your own boxes and we supply materials if required.
We can also dismantle and reassemble standard furniture where agreed in advance.
4. Loading & Transport
On moving day, our professional team arrives on time, protects key areas (such as floors and banisters) and carefully loads your belongings. We use blankets, straps and protective covers to secure items in the vehicle. Your goods are then transported directly to your new property, or to storage if arranged.
5. Unloading & Placement
At your new address, we unload items and place them in the rooms you specify. We can reassemble any agreed furniture, and we will not leave until you are satisfied that everything has been unloaded and placed correctly.
Transparent Pricing
We aim to keep pricing simple and transparent. House removals in Colliers Wood are usually priced based on:
- Volume of goods (how much needs moving)
- Travel distance between properties
- Access conditions (stairs, lifts, limited parking, long carries)
- Services required (packing, dismantling, storage, extra stops)
- Day and time of the move
Your quote will clearly state what is included and any potential additional charges that might apply (for example, extended waiting time caused by delayed keys). There are no hidden extras; we always explain costs upfront.
